Does a Volvo XC90 require premium gas?

Does the Volvo XC90 require premium gas? Volvo recommends premium, 91 unleaded octane or higher to optimize the XC90’s performance. However, the XC90 can run on regular 87 unleaded octane without affecting the T5 engine reliability. It’s also safe to use fuel containing up to 10% Ethanol in your XC90.

Can you use regular gas in a Volvo XC60?

Volvo recommends premium, 91 unleaded octane or higher for optimum performance, but your Volvo can run on regular 87 unleaded octane without affecting engine reliability. It is also safe to use fuel containing up to 10% ethanol in the XC60.

Are Volvo XC90 reliable?

Is the Volvo XC90 Reliable ? The 2022 Volvo XC90 has a predicted reliability score of 70 out of 100. A J.D. Power predicted reliability score of 91-100 is considered the Best, 81-90 is Great, 70-80 is Average, and 0-69 is Fair and considered below average.

How do you open the gas tank on a Volvo?

Your Volvo’s gas tank is not equipped with a gas cap. When your car is locked, the gas door is locked. You will need to unlock the car to have the ability to open the gas tank. To open the gas tank simply press lightly on the rear edge of the cover.

What happens if you overpay for gas?

If you prepay too much for gas with a credit card, you will only be charged for the purchase amount and the remainder of the prepaid amount will not be charged to your card. The gas pump will stop when you reach the prepaid amount or when the tank is full.

Do cars start easy after running out of gas?

What Happens to a Car When You Run Out of Fuel? When the tank’s left to run completely empty, the engine will start to draw in air along with the last dregs of fuel. This air could stop the engine from starting again, as it throws the fuel-air mix needed for combustion way off kilter.

Why you shouldn’t let your car get low on gas?

Low Fuel Levels Can Damage Your Engine

Driving on low fuel levels also makes it possible for particles and debris to damage your engine or fuel pump. If there are any pieces of dirt in your fuel, they will settle at the bottom of the tank and are much more likely to end up in your fuel pump if your fuel levels are low.

What happens if you don’t turn off the car when getting gas?

As a safety measure, gas pumps have an automatic stop feature, but there is a chance that the mechanism will fail, causing the tank to overflow and spill gas onto the ground. If that happens, it’s more likely to ignite if the car is running. Yes, it’s rare.

Can I leave my car running while I sleep in it?

Is it safe to sleep in a car with the engine running? No, it’s not safe to sleep in your car with the engine running. Leaving your car engine turned on while sleeping could lead to dangerous exhaust fumes containing carbon monoxide entering the vehicle.
